Alex Dowad e2459857af Remove duplicate implementation of CP932 from mbstring
Sigh. Double sigh. After fruitlessly searching the Internet for information on
this mysterious text encoding called "SJIS-open", I wrote a script to try
converting every Unicode codepoint from 0-0xFFFF and compare the results from
different variants of Shift-JIS, to see which one "SJIS-open" would be most
similar to.

The result? It's just CP932. There is no difference at all. So why do we have
two implementations of CP932 in mbstring?

In case somebody, somewhere is using "SJIS-open" (or its aliases "SJIS-win" or
"SJIS-ms"), add these as aliases to CP932 so existing code will continue to
work.

const mbfl_encoding *mbfl_name2encoding(const char *name)
{
const mbfl_encoding **encoding;
for (encoding = mbfl_encoding_ptr_list; *encoding; encoding++) {
if (strcasecmp((*encoding)->name, name) == 0) {
return *encoding;
}
}
/* search MIME charset name */
for (encoding = mbfl_encoding_ptr_list; *encoding; encoding++) {
if ((*encoding)->mime_name) {
if (strcasecmp((*encoding)->mime_name, name) == 0) {
return *encoding;
}
}
}
/* search aliases */
for (encoding = mbfl_encoding_ptr_list; *encoding; encoding++) {
if ((*encoding)->aliases) {
for (const char **alias = (*encoding)->aliases; *alias; alias++) {
if (strcasecmp(*alias, name) == 0) {
return *encoding;
}
}
}
}
return NULL;
}
